    Exactly how is guile 7-3 against bison?! What does he have that is supposed to be so effective?


  • Registered Users Posts: 699 ✭✭✭blag



    Watch the first match of this video.

    Can't punish sonic booms with U2 unless you predict/guess.
    Cr Fierce beats everything.
    Airthrow beats everything.
    Standing fierce stuffs everything,
    Can't focus dash through sonic booms because he'll recover too quickly and do whatever he wants ( except at point blank range,even then it's risky)

    If Bison can get a knockdown it's a different story but getting a knockdown against a good Guile is difficult.

    Exactly how is guile 7-3 against bison?! What does he have that is supposed to be so effective?

    It's very difficult for Bison to get in on Guile.

    Bison has his huge floaty jump which Guile has about ten different options to punish.

    U2 only works on prediction against boom.

    Fullscreen EX psycho can be punished on reaction AFTER a lp boom.

    As can a teleport after a lp boom.

    As can a headstomp.

    The real fun occurs if Guile can get Bison in a corner with no meter, if he starts up with a boom it's difficult for Bison to do anything to get out until he builds up the bar for a scissors or ex psycho.     Adding to Bison:Guile thing.

    Bison can't DR to build meter. If Bison DR's on reaction to a sonic boom Guile can dash forward and sandwich Bison between himself and the boom. As Bison tries to land Guile can c.hk and cause the DR to whiff and sweep Bison. He can also us c.hp or focus attack to beat DR clean if Bison is directly over him and trying to hit with it.

    If Bison DR's randomly to build meter Guile can score a free ex.boom.

    Bison can't even neutral jump booms as Guile can dash under him and c.hp Bison which beats all his neutral air normals.

    As mentioned by Doom above above. Guile can lock Bison in the corner with Boom's and pressure. Bison using ex.psycho to escape merely resets the game for Guile (and can be punished on block anyway) and Bison would have to work his way back in.

    But the main thing as Blag said is Guile recovers to fast from his Boom and Bison's jump is very floaty (which is the traditionally thing for Bison) which allows Guile to anti air Bison easily with c.hp or air throw. The air route is totally out of bounds for Bison. Focus dashing throw Boom's is also extremely risky against Guile as again his Boom's recovery is so fast he can throw out any number of normals to tag Bison.

    Guile just needs to stay out of the corner and he wins quite easy.
